Présentation
I have begun developing computational modelling of cytoskeleton dynamics to understand how the cells adapt their structure to their environment. I have succeed in proposing mechanisms of cell adhesion and cell migration guided by substrate shape. Based on these results of our models that reproduced observed phenomenon on static cellular environment, I have built the idea of upgrading the models into avatars of cell to develop strategies for tissue engineering based on in silico live predicting tool that a are able to guide cell functions into dynamic cellular environments.
